Development Initiatives Program (DIP Grant) Recognition

Snow Valley Racing would like to acknowledge and thank the Government of Alberta and the Alberta Sport, Recreation, Parks, and Wildlife Foundation for the support in helping our program.

Snow Valley Racing had been chosen as one of many recipients of the Development Initiatives Program Grant. This support helps us purchase and maintain our race equipment that is used daily by our racers and staff during training and race events.
